Unlock the central Balkans, where influences from the East and West collide. This trip showcases the cultural highlights of Bulgaria, North Macedonia and Kosovo, home to an invigorating mix of ancient civilisations, Unesco World Heritage landmarks and laidback cities such as Sofia and Skopje. Additionally, a visit to this region of the Balkan Peninsula would not be complete without experiencing the contrasting natural beauty on offer: national parks, high mountains, fertile valleys, wine regions and the peaceful lakes Ohrid and Prespa – all part of this comprehensive itinerary.
ITINERARY Expand All
  • Day 1: Start in Sofia, Bulgaria
  • Day 2: Transfer to Melnik, stopping at the Unesco-listed sites of Boyana Church and Rila Monastery. Free afternoon in Melnik
  • Day 3: Transfer to North Macedonia. Visit the ancient city of Stobi; enjoy wine tasting over dinner in a winery of the Tikvesh wine region
  • Day 4: Drive to Bitola to visit the archaeological site of Heraclea and enjoy a walking tour of the city with free time in the evening
  • Day 5: Pelister National Park walk, beekeepers farm and lunch in Dihovo, transfer to Lake Ohrid via Lake Prespa and Galičica National Park
  • Day 6: Full day in Ohrid, a Unesco World Heritage city. Dinner in a family home in Kuratica village
  • Day 7: Transfer to Kosovo via Tetovo and Šar Planina National Park. Lunch in Varvara and a walking tour in Prizren
  • Day 8: Visit the Unesco-listed Gračanica Monastery before Skopje, followed by a city tour
  • Day 9: Osogovo Monastery visit while transferring back to Sofia for a farewell dinner
  • Day 10: End Sofia
